计算机组成原理复习提纲_第1页
计算机组成原理复习提纲_第2页
计算机组成原理复习提纲_第3页
计算机组成原理复习提纲_第4页
计算机组成原理复习提纲_第5页
已阅读5页,还剩7页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、第一章绪论1.1计算机的产生与发展现代计算机的发展电子管时代晶体管时代集成电路时代超大规模集成电路时代1.2冯.诺伊曼计算机模型冯.诺伊曼计算机的组成,各部分的作用冯.诺伊曼计算机的特点(1) 计算机由运算器、存储器、控制器和输入设备、输出设备五大部件组成 (2) 指令和数据以同等的地位存放于存储器内,并可以按地址寻访 (3) 指令和数据均可以用二进制代码表示 (4) 指令由操作码和地址码组成 (5) 指令在存储器内按顺序存放。 (6) 机器以运算器为中心。1.3计算机的组成结构1.3.1 计算机的基本组成硬件系统:主机、外设软件系统1.3.2计算机系统结构、计算机组成和计算机实现什么是计算机

2、系统结构、计算机组成、和计算机实现。区别和联系系列机、指令系统1.3.3 计算机系统结构的层次结构1.4 计算机系统的分类1.5 计算机系统性能评价字长主存容量处理速度:MIPS,MFLOPS,CPI主频存储器的存取周期功耗软件兼容性1.6 微处理器与微型计算机1.8 计算机特点及应用1.9 计算机的发展第二章计算机中信息的表示和运算2.1 数据的表示定点数的表示方法机器数,原码,补码反码,移码浮点数的表示方法2.2 定点数运算逻辑运算,移位运算加减法,溢出判断2.3 浮点数运算加减运算步骤对阶小阶向大阶看齐尾数求和规格化舍入溢出判断2.4 面向错误检测与纠错的数据编码(检错和纠错)2.5 字

3、符表示ASCII码美国信息交换标准编码2.6 面向存储与传输的数据编码1:设机器数字长为8位(含1位符号位在内),写出对应下列各真值的原码、补码和反码。 -13/64,-87十进制二进制原 码反码补码-13/64-0.00 11011.001 10101.110 01011.110 0110 -87 -101 01111,101 01111,010 10001,010 10012设浮点数格式为:阶码5位(含1位阶符),尾数11位(含1位数符) 。写出51/128所对应的机器数。要求如下:(1)阶码和尾数均为原码;(2)阶码和尾数均为补码;(3)阶码为移码,尾数为补码。答: x1=51/128=

4、 (25+24+21+20)/27=(0.011 001 1)2 =2-1 ´(0.110 011)2x1原=1,0001;0.110 011 0000x1补 =1,1111;0.110 011 0000x1 阶移尾补=0,1111;0.110 011 00003设机器数字长为8位(含1位符号位),用补码运算规则计算下列各题。 A=19/32,B=-17/128,求A-B; 解:A=19/32=(0.100 1100)2 B= -17/128=(-0.001 0001)2 A补=0.100 1100 B补=1.110 1111 -B补=0.001 0001A-B补= 0. 1 0 0

5、 1 1 0 0 +0. 0 0 1 0 0 0 1 = 0. 1 0 1 1 1 0 1 无溢出第三章处理器3.1 处理器的指令集1.人们与计算机交流所用的“词汇”叫做“指令(Instruction)”,所有可以采用的“词汇”组成的集合叫做“指令集 (Instruction Set) ”2指令组成 :指令码和操作吗3寻址方式(Addressing)指的是指令按照何种方式寻找或访问到所需的操作数或信息。寻址方式分为指令寻址和数据寻址 指令寻址是为了找到下一条指令顺序寻址跳跃寻址 数据寻址是为了找到本条指令所需的操作数 立即数寻址 直接寻址 间接寻址 堆栈寻址 寄存器寻址 寄存器间接寻址 基址寻

6、址 变址寻址 4指令的基本功能(1)算术/逻辑/移位指令(算逻指令)(2)数据传送指令(数传指令) (3)控制转移指令(4)输入/输出指令(5)处理器控制及调试指令5 指令格式3.2 处理器的组成与工作过程 1处理器的基本功能² 取指令 ² 分析指令² 取数据² 处理数据² 写回结果 2处理器的基本组成² ALU:算数或逻辑运算² CU:通过对指令的分析,按照一定的时序,发出控制信号,使CPU完成指令的功能² 寄存器:² 中断 3 计算机的工作过程指令周期:处理器每取出并执行一条指令所需的全部时间采用流水

7、线的处理器系统的并行性:并发,同时影响指令流水性能的因素:访存冲突,相关问题(数据相关,控制相关)流水线的多发技术:(超标量,超流水,超长指令字)3.3 从CISC到RISCRISC:精简指令集计算机:采用简单的指令格式、寻址方式的计算机CISC:复杂指令集计算机:具有复杂的指令格式、寻址方式的计算机80-20规律:在典型程序的运行中,80% 的时间执行的只是占指令系统 20% 的少数常用指令RISC 的主要特征1. 试比较基址寻址和变址寻址。答:相同:都可有效地扩大指令寻址范围;有效地址计算类似EA=A+(BR)和EA=A+(IX)。不同:1)基址寻址时,BR不变,A可变,变址寻址时,A不变

8、,IX可变。2)基址寄存器内容通常由系统程序设定,变址寄存器内容通常由用户设定。 3)基址寻址适用于程序的动态重定位,变址寻址适用于数组或字符串处理。2一相对寻址的转移指令占3个字节,第一个字节是操作码,第二三个字节为相对位移量,而且数据在存储器中采用高字节地址为字地址的存放方式。假设PC当前值是4000H,试问当结果为0,执行“JZ * +35”和“JZ * -17”指令时,该指令的第二、第三字节的机器代码各为多少?偏移量分别为 32和-20,因此第二、三字节机器代码分别为Jz * +35: 00H(高位)和 20H(低位)JZ * -17: FFH和ECH。第四章总线技术4.1 概述什么是

9、总线,总线传输特点,总线特性 计算机系统中各个部件之间公共信息传输通道 在某一时刻,只允许有一个部件向总线发送信息,而多个部件可以 同时从总线上接受相同的信息 总线特性 1. 功能特性、² 指总线中的每一根传输线具有特定的功能 ² 按照传输信息的性质分类:地址总线:决定了访存的最大容量数据总线:控制总线:² 按照在计算机系统中的位置分类片内总线、底板总线、板间总线和通信总线 2. 物理特性 3. 电气特性 4. 时间特性4.3 总线控制为什么要采用总线仲裁?总线上有多个候选的主部件同时申请使用总线时,必须有一个总线控制机构按照某种策略(优先次序)对申请进行裁决,这

10、就叫做总线仲裁集中式总线仲裁,分布式总线仲裁集中式仲裁的方式(链式查询,计数器定时查询,独立请求式,固定时间片方式)链式查询方式连线简单,易于扩充,对电路故障最敏感;计数器查询方式优先级设置较灵活,对故障不敏感,连线及控制过程较复杂;独立请求方式判优速度最快,但硬件器件用量大,连线多,成本较高。固定时间片方式:主部件固定时间长度占用总线,优点:实现简单,硬件成本低,公平使用,缺点:总线使用率低总线通信控制为了完成一次有效的通信,源部件与目的部件之间需要进行一系列有时序限制的操作。采用总线通信控制的原因 同步式通讯:参与通信的两个部件之间的信息传送是由定宽、定距的时标来控制的。 异步通讯:参与通

11、信的两个部件需要“感知”对方的操作,这个“感知”是通过“握手”信号实现的异步单边控制,异步双边控制(不互锁,半互锁,全互锁) 半同步通讯 分离式通讯:² 各模块有权申请占用总线² 采用同步方式通信,不等对方回答² 各模块准备数据时,不占用总线² 总线被占用时,无空闲4.4总线性能指标总线宽度 :总线一次同时传送的信息的位数或所需线数工作时钟频率:时钟信号线所提供的时钟频率标准传输率 :总线一秒内所能稳定传输数据的字节数总线带宽:总线所能达到的最大数据传输速率总线带宽=总线位宽*总线的工作频率² 波特率:单位时间内传送的码元数(baud)

12、8; 比特率:单位时间内传送二进制有效数据的位数时钟同步/异步总线复用。4.2 总线层次结构4.5 总线标准不同厂家生产的各类模块化产品具有较好的兼容性和互换性 ISA总线、EISA总线、VESA总线、PCI总线、PCIE总线、USB、RS2321解释下列概念:总线宽度、总线带宽、总线复用、总线的主设备(或主模块)、总线的从设备(或从模块)、总线的传输周期和总线的通信控制。 总线宽度指数据总线的位(根)数,用bit(位)作单位。 总线带宽指总线在单位时间内可以传输的数据量,等于总线工作频率与总线宽度(字节数)的乘积。 总线复用指两种不同性质且不同时出现的信号分时使用同一组总线,称为总线的“多路

13、分时复用”。总线的主设备(主模块)总线传输期间对总线控制权的设备(模块); 总线的从设备(从模块)总线传输期间没有总线控制权的设备(模块),它只能被动接受主设备发来的命令; 总线的传输周期总线完成一次完整而可靠的传输所需时间; 总线的通信控制指总线传送过程中双方的时间配合方式2试比较同步通信和异步通信。 同步通信由统一时钟控制的通信,控制方式简单,灵活性差,当系统中各部件工作速度差异较大时,总线工作效率明显下降。适合于速度差别不大的场合; 异步通信不由统一时钟控制的通信,部件间采用应答方式进行联系,控制方式较同步复杂,灵活性高,当系统中各部件工作速度差异较大时,有利于提高总线工作效率3为什么说

14、半同步通信同时保留了同步通信和异步通信的特点? 半同步通信既能像同步通信那样由统一时钟控制,又能像异步通信那样允许传输时间不一致,因此工作效率介于两者之间。4为什么要设置总线标准?你知道目前流行的总线标准有哪些?什么叫 plug and play?哪 些总线有这一特点? 总线标准可理解为系统与模块、模块与模块之间的互连的标准界面。 总线标准的设置主要解决不同厂家各类模块化产品的兼容问题; 目前流行的总线标准有:ISA、EISA、PCI等; 即插即用指任何扩展卡插入系统便可工作。EISA、PCI等具有此功能。5. 设总线的时钟频率为8MHz,一个总线周期等于一个时钟周期。如果一个总线周期中并行传

15、送16位数据,试问总线的带宽是多少? 解:总线宽度 = 16位/8 =2B 总线带宽 = 8MHz×2B =16MB/s第五章存储系统5.1 存储器的分类与性能评价存储器的分类v 按存储介质分类² 半导体存储器² 磁表面存储器² 磁芯存储器² 光盘存储器² 铁电存储器v 按存取方式分类² 存取时间与物理地址无关Ø 随机存储器Ø 只读存储器² 存取时间与物理地址有关Ø 顺序存取存储器 Ø 直接存取存储器 v 按在计算机中的作用分类² 主存储器Ø 随机存储器(

16、RAM)ü 静态 RAMü 动态 RAMØ 只读存储器(ROM)ü MROMü PROMü EPROMü EEPROM² 闪存² 高速缓冲存储器² 辅助存储器存储器的性能评价v 1.容量 存储单元数目*存储字长v 2.速度 v 存取时间 Ta:从读/写存储器开始到存储器发出完成信号的时间间隔v 存取周期Tc:从一个读/写/存储器操作开始到下一个存储器操作能够开始的最小时间间隔v TcTav 存储器的带宽:存储器每秒传输的二进制位数v 3.价格:5.2 局部性原理与层次结构 v 局部性原理:经过对

17、处理器访问主存储器情况的统计发现,无论是取指令还是存取数据,处理器访问的存储单元趋向于聚集在一个相对较小的连续存储单元区域内。这种现象称为存储器访问的局部性原理v 层次结构的存储系统² 缓存主存层次² 主存辅存层次v 其他概念:命中、失效、命中率、平均访存周期、访问效率5.3 半导体存储器 按字编址、按字节编址大端模式、小端模式5.3.1 随机访问半导体存储器RAM地址译码方式:单译码(线选法)、双译码(重合法)SRAM静态随机访问存储器DRAM动态随机访问存储器动态 RAM 刷新什么是再生什么是刷新,为什么要采用刷新,DRAM的刷新的方式有哪些?简要叙述三种方式的特点。动

18、态RAM和静态RAM比较特性SRAMDRAM存储信息触发器电容是否为破坏性读出非是是否需要刷新不要需要地址复用无有存取速度快慢集成度低高功耗高低价格高低适用场合高速小容量存储器大容量主存5.3.2 只读半导体存储器ROM(1)掩模型ROM,MROM(2)可编程ROM,PROM(3)可擦除的可编程ROM,EPROM(4)可用电擦除的可编程ROM,EEPROM(5)闪存FLASH5.4 主存储器与CPU连接存储器扩展:位扩展、字扩展,字位扩展存储器与CPU连接提高主存访问带宽方法v 采用高速器件v 采用层次结构 Cache -主存 v 调整主存结构² 1. 单体多字系统 ² 2

19、. 多体并行系统Ø (1) 高位交叉 Ø (2) 低位交叉² 3.双口RAM§ 增加存储器带宽5.5 高速缓冲存储器一概述Cache的命中率Cache的组成:Cache存储体、地址变换机构、替换机构Cache读操作流程Cache的改进方法二Cache 主存的地址映象全相连,直接,组相连,段相连三替换算法:FIFO、LRU、随机替换算法四写入策略:写直达法、写回法Cache 性能评价(命中率,等效访问周期,加速比,效率)第9章输入输出接口9.1 输入输出接口概述输入输出系统的组成:IO硬件、IO软件(IO指令、通道指令)I/O 与主机的联系方式 1. I/O 编址方式(1) 统一编址 占用主存空间(2) 不统一编址 需设置IO指令 2. 设备选址:用设备选择电路识别是否被选中 3. 传送方式:(1) 串行 (2) 并行4. 联络方式:(1) 立即响应(2) 异步工作采用应答信号(3) 同步工作采用同步时标I/O 与主机信息传送的控制方式1. 程序查询方式2. 程序中断方式3. DMA 方式9.2接口组成和工作原理 为什么要设置接口?§ 1. 实现设备的选择§ 2. 实现数据缓冲达到速度匹配§ 3. 实现数据 串 -并格式转换§ 4. 实现电平转换§ 5. 传送

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论